I always wash before giving a gift quilt. First of all to remove all the washable glue and starch and marking pens and chalk used to construct the quilt. I also want the new owner to see the quilt as it really is meant to be. Then, they will not be afraid to wash it when needed. I put it in the washer with regular detergent. I do prefer to lay them out flat to dry. I use a plastic drop cloth either spread on the floor or over a bed. I also try to cut the portion of the batting wrapper out that has care instructions and include it with the gift.
